Aeronix 802.16 Wireless Modem

Next-Generation Solution For Long-Range Wireless IP

The Aeronix WiMAX 802.16 modem combines state-of-the-art super-heterodyne radio technology and SDR architecture to implement a flexible and programmable solution for long-range IP wireless networking. It delivers data rates in excess of 65 Mbps over links of up to 75 miles between airborne, shipborne, or land-based platforms.

KEY FEATURES

  • PHY Characteristics
    • Implements the WirelessMAN OFDM portion of the IEEE 802.16-2004 Specification.
    • Additional low data rate mode for discovery phase.
    • Additional PSK modulation modes for high amplitude distortion environments (helicopters, propeller aircraft).
    • Re-programmable as needed for application specific requirements.
    • Doppler requirements for ground-to-air and air-to-air operation (>2000 MPH).
    • Supports GPS Reference for enhanced timing performance.
  • MAC Characteristics
    • Implements the Point to Multi-point portion of the IEEE 802.16-2004 Specification.
    • Hard-MAC/Soft-MAC split moves MAC code into host domain.
    • Interfaces directly to public domain network stack.
    • Re-programmable as needed for application specific requirements.
    • Simulink traffic model.
    • SCA Compatible architecture.

APPLICATIONS

  • Air Relay - Over-the-hill communications link for VOIP voice, data, and imagery
  • Campus Wireless Network - High speed secure building-to-building IP networking
  • UAV Data Link - High speed secure data link from UAV to ground collection station
  • Long Distance Direct Distribution - Direct distribution of imagery and information to soldiers on the move. Low speed backhaul to carry health and position information.

AERONIX 802.16 WIRELESS MODEM OVERVIEW
Aeronix has developed an 802.16 solution targeted primarily at military and homeland security applications. This modem combines state-of-the-art super-heterodyne radio technology with SDR architecture to implement a truly flexible and programmable solution for long-range wireless IP networking.

The Aeronix 802.16 modem, when coupled with high-performance directional antenna technology, can deliver in excess of 65 Mbps data rates over links of up to 75 miles between airborne, shipborne, or land-based platforms.

Radio Features

  • Operating Frequency: 5.725-5.825 GHz [UNI II]; 4.5 – 4.8 GHz (1494 Auth)
  • Number of Channels: 4, 9
  • Channel Bandwidth: 17 MHz

Modem Frequency Plan

  • Reference Oscillator: 10 MHz
  • First IF Fc: 20 MHz
  • Second IF Fc: 570 MHz

Modulated Data Definition Profile (MAN-OFDM)

  • 6.0 Mbps: BPSK
  • 15 Mbps: QPSK
  • 30.0 Mbps: QAM16
  • 65.5 Mbps: QAM64
  • 2.0 Mbps: BPSK1 [1]
  • 22.5 Mbps: 8PSK1 [1]
  • 30.0 Mbps: 16PSK1 [1]

[1] Note: additional modes for (1) Initial Lockup and (2) Rotorcraft
